Progressive India Foundation Logo

Progressive India Foundation

Locations: 86, Oshiwara Link Plaza Mumbai, Maharashtra 400058, IN

Company Size: 1 - 100

Industry: Non-profit Organizations

Company Website

AI Description

drawer
  • Naved Khan profile image

    Manager- Marketing & Sales (Real Estate) at Progressive India Group